Can I park overnight at Bullring?

All day parking is until 0:00 am, so if you are needing overnight Birmingham parking or are looking to return to the car past midnight, then please note that an additional £3.80 charge will be required for the next day. Unfortunately, we do not offer permits at this car park.

How much does it cost to park in the bullring?

Tariff. 0-1 hours: £3.75 1-2 hours: £6.00 2-3 hours: £9.00 3-4 hours: £11.00 4-6 hours: £13.00 6-8 hours: £15.00 8+ hours: £16.00 *Please note, charging will commence again after 24 hours. Credit and debit cards accepted.

Why is it called the Bullring Birmingham?

The area was first known as Corn Cheaping in reference to the corn market on the site. The name Bull Ring referred to the green within Corn Cheaping that was used for bull-baiting. The 'ring' was a hoop of iron in Corn Cheaping to which bulls were tied for baiting before slaughter.

Where is the cheapest place to park in Birmingham Centre?

Birmingham's cheapest car parks:
  • Saint George's Street (19 minutes walk) - £2 all day.
  • Mott Street (17 minutes) £2.20.
  • Buckingham Street (20 minutes) £2.30.
  • Hampton Street (16 minutes) £2.80.
  • Cliveland Street (15 minutes) £3.

Who owns the Bullring?

London, U.K.: July 26 2022 – Canada Pension Plan Investment Board (“CPP Investments”) has increased its ownership stake in Bullring Shopping Centre (“Bullring”), Birmingham to 50%, having acquired an additional 33.3% stake from Nuveen Real Estate, to add to its existing 16.7% ownership.

Is Primark British or Irish?

Founded in Ireland in 1969 under the Penneys brand, Primark aims to provide affordable choices for everyone, from great quality everyday essentials to stand-out style across women's, men's and kids', as well as beauty, homeware and accessories.

What does 2 hour parking from 8am to 6pm mean UK?

What is 2-hour parking from 8am to 6pm in the UK? It means you can park for 2 hours between those hours, but there is no restriction on parking at other times. There is usually a “no return within” rule as well, to stop you parking for two hours, going away for ten minutes, and then parking again.
